Hospitals operate in a high-stakes environment where timely access to medical supplies and equipment is critical. Running out of essential items can compromise patient care, disrupt operations, and increase costs. Traditional inventory management methods are often manual, prone to errors, and inefficient. This is where hospital inventory management software becomes essential.

Hospital inventory management software is a digital solution designed to track and manage medical supplies, pharmaceuticals, surgical instruments, and equipment across hospital departments. Unlike generic inventory tools, hospital inventory systems address the unique challenges of healthcare facilities, including expiry tracking, batch control, and integration with procurement and financial systems.

|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Real-Time Stock Tracking | Monitors availability of medical supplies across departments in real time. |
| Automated Reordering | Triggers automatic purchase orders when stock levels fall below predefined thresholds. |
| Expiry and Batch Management | Tracks batch numbers, expiry dates, and recalls to ensure patient safety. |
| Inventory Analytics | Provides insights on consumption trends, wastage, and stock utilization for informed decisions. |
| Integration with Procurement and Accounting | Seamlessly connects inventory data with procurement workflows and financial systems. |
| Audit and Compliance Reports | Generates detailed reports for regulatory compliance and internal audits. |
| Multi-Location Management | Manages inventory across multiple hospital branches or departments efficiently. |
Inventory software continuously monitors stock levels and alerts managers when items reach minimum thresholds. This ensures critical supplies are always available without overstocking, reducing both shortages and excess inventory costs.
With batch and expiry tracking, hospitals can prevent the use of expired medications, reduce wastage, and improve patient safety. The system highlights items nearing expiry, enabling timely usage or replenishment.
By analyzing consumption patterns and trends, hospital inventory software helps plan procurement accurately. Automated purchase orders minimize human intervention and ensure supplies are replenished before they run out.
Healthcare facilities have multiple departments such as pharmacy, operating theaters, labs, and wards. Inventory software provides a centralized view, allowing managers to allocate supplies efficiently and respond quickly to departmental demands.
Advanced analytics and reporting enable hospitals to track usage trends, identify slow-moving stock, and optimize storage. This reduces wastage, controls costs, and ensures resources are allocated where most needed.
| Benefit | Description |
|---|---|
| Continuous Supply Availability | Reduces stockouts and ensures critical items are always available. |
| Reduced Wastage | Expiry and batch tracking prevent expired items from being discarded unnecessarily. |
| Cost Optimization | Optimizes procurement and reduces overstocking, controlling operational costs. |
| Improved Compliance | Ensures adherence to healthcare regulations with audit-ready reports. |
| Enhanced Operational Efficiency | Streamlines inventory tracking and procurement processes, saving administrative time. |
| Data-Driven Insights | Analytics help hospital management make informed decisions on stock and usage. |
